Broward County Library
The Broward County Library is the ninth largest library system in the United States and has more than one million library card holders/owners who can pick from over three million library materials for public use. Nine million items are circulated annually, and the library receives 90,000 requests for items on hold each month. Customers throughout the county have access to Broward County Library’s entire collection, with the option of picking up and returning materials at any Broward County Library location. Learn more »
